The Isles of Scilly are an archipelago off the southwestern tip of Cornwall, England. The islands have been inhabited since the Stone Age and have a rich history of shipwrecks, fishing, and agriculture.

Isles Genealogy

OriginsThe surname 'Isles' is derived from the Middle English word 'ile,' meaning 'island.' It likely originated as a locational surname for someone who lived on or near an island.
